dc.descriptionWe prove the strong super-additivity of the entanglement of formation for stabilizer pure states, and the set of mixed states which minimize their average entropy of entanglement as a mixture of stabilizer pure states sharing the same stabilizer group up to phases. The implications of the result on the additivity of the Holevo capacity of a quantum channel transmitting stabilizer states with Pauli noise is discussed.
